Building Site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Building site clearing services involve preparing land for new construction or development projects by removing trees, shrubs, rocks, debris, and other obstructions. This process is essential for creating a level, accessible space that meets the specific requirements of residential projects such as home additions, new builds, or landscaping improvements. Property owners typically seek site clearing to ensure their land is ready for construction, to improve safety by removing potential hazards, or to facilitate better drainage and land management.
Before requesting site clearing services, property owners should consider the size and condition of the land, including any existing structures or vegetation that may need removal. It is also helpful to understand local regulations or permits related to land clearing, as well as any potential restrictions on tree removal or land alteration.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and aligns with property development goals.

Common Building Site Clearing Jobs
Site preparation - clearing vegetation and debris to ready the land for construction or landscaping projects.
Vegetation removal - removing trees, shrubs, and overgrown plants to improve property access and safety.
Debris clearing - removing rocks, fallen branches, and other obstructions to create a clean work area.
Grubbing services - excavating roots and stumps to facilitate foundation work or landscaping.
Lot leveling - grading the land to ensure proper drainage and a stable foundation for building projects.
Brush and yard waste removal - clearing away yard debris to maintain a tidy and accessible property.
Building Site Clearing Questions
What is site clearing? Site clearing involves removing trees, shrubs, debris, and unwanted structures to prepare a property for construction or landscaping projects.
What types of projects require site clearing? Projects such as building new homes, installing driveways, or creating lawns often need site clearing to ensure a clean, level area.
Is site clearing suitable for all property sizes? Yes, site clearing services can be tailored to properties of various sizes, from small lots to large parcels.
What should property owners consider before clearing a site? It’s important to evaluate the presence of trees, underground utilities, and local regulations before beginning site clearing.
